[QUOTE="josh2, post: 529342, member: 252809"] I just do the automatic tune using either of those software versions and it's stable as a rock. I did try to simulate the problem by tuning it off frequency but that didn't create the problem so, so much for my theory. Are you sure it isn't beating with some other piece of equipment or it's not terrestrial interference or the LNB isn't stable [shock horror] or not aligned correctly. From what I've heard from Tony it triggers off every few minutes or so, so it's intermittent. I did record the whole series of Skin on C4HD and I can say that, that was fine... Still I have my own problem that 1.43p won't boot up my Buffalo Turbo 750GB drive when switching on. 1.38p is fine. I think the developers need to put extra delay in it while in the boot up phase, it's running too fast and hence won't work as a PVR. I probably said that above here... I'm saying everywhere on the basis that whoever writes the software might just change it !. Getting back to your problem, if you have a spare LNB and can get to the dish then change it, or take the box around to someone else's house and try it there. That would rule out the LNB / set up issue, thou not local interference if you found it to work, but then you would know that it's not the box. If it's a combo try parking the freesat channel on something else just in case that is introducing a problem. With that, I run out of ideas. [/QUOTE]
